New design tool helps users create computer-generated shapes without using a mouse

Wednesday, February 18, 2015 - 08:30 in Mathematics & Economics

A Purdue innovation that enables people to use a new class of hands-free, gesture-based 3D modeling software is being commercialized by Zero UI, a Cupertino, California-based company that specializes in 3D modeling technology.
